Fly into Verona Airport, 90km from Arco. Alternatively, take a train to Rovereto, 20km away, then a bus to Arco. For domestic travellers, driving is an option, with Milan and Venice 200km away.
The most convenient airport for both domestic and international travellers to reach Arco, Italy is Verona Villafranca Airport. It's approximately 80km away, offering numerous flight options and easy transport links to Arco.
Arco, Italy, is a compact town, making it easy to navigate on foot. For longer distances, cycling is popular, with bike rentals available. Public transport is limited, but there's a bus service connecting Arco to nearby Riva del Garda. Driving is an option, but parking can be challenging in the town centre.
The historic centre of Arco is a top choice, offering a blend of medieval charm, vibrant cafes, and close proximity to Arco Castle. For outdoor enthusiasts, the areas near the River Sarca provide easy access to cycling and hiking trails.
Arco, Italy, enjoys a mild, Mediterranean climate. Summers (June-August) are warm with average temperatures around 28°C, while winters (December-February) are cool, averaging 7°C. The area experiences most rainfall in spring and autumn, with May being the wettest month. Despite the occasional snowfall, winters are generally dry. The climate is ideal for outdoor activities year-round.
